At the heart of the Suunto Race 2 is its stunning 1.5-inch LTPO AMOLED display, boasting an impressive 2,000-nit brightness. This vibrant, high-resolution screen (466 x 466 pixels) ensures exceptional readability in all lighting conditions, from direct sunlight to low-light trails, protected by a resilient sapphire crystal. The clarity and responsiveness of the display enhance user interaction, making it easy to navigate menus and view crucial data on the go.
One of the most significant features for trail runners is the device’s exceptional battery life. The Suunto Race 2 offers up to 55 hours of continuous dual-band GPS tracking, a critical advantage for ultra-marathons and extended outdoor adventures where power outlets are non-existent. For daily timekeeping, the watch can last up to 22 days, minimizing the need for frequent charging and maximizing reliability during multi-day excursions.
Navigation is a core strength of the Race 2, equipped with offline global satellite maps that include detailed terrain and elevation information. With 32 GB of internal storage, users can load extensive map data, set waypoints, and mark points of interest directly on the watch. This robust GPS mapping system ensures that adventurers can confidently explore new routes and stay oriented even in remote areas without network connectivity.
Beyond navigation, the Suunto Race 2 serves as a comprehensive health and fitness companion. It incorporates essential health tracking features such as heart rate monitoring, sleep analysis, and activity tracking. With support for over 115 sport modes and integrated Suunto Coach workout insights, athletes can optimize their training, track performance metrics, and gain valuable feedback to improve their fitness journey.
Constructed for resilience, the smartwatch features a 49mm case made from glass fiber-reinforced polyamide, rated for water resistance up to 100 meters and operational in extreme temperatures ranging from -20°C to +55°C. The bezel is crafted from durable stainless steel, complemented by a comfortable silicone strap. A premium titanium model is also available, offering a lighter alternative without compromising on robustness.
The Suunto Race 2 is available in various stylish colorways, with the stainless steel models priced at an MSRP of $499, including all black, wave blue, coral orange, and feather gray. For those seeking the ultimate in lightweight performance, the titanium model, offered in titanium black or titanium trail, has an MSRP of $599.
